WebOnly chunks with horizontal distance between its center and a player less than 128 blocks are ticked on every game tick. This stops events caused by random ticking, such as crop … WebChunks are 16 × 16 × 319 segments of the Minecraft worlds. Chunks are 16 blocks wide, 16 blocks long, and 256 blocks high, which is 65,536 blocks total. Chunks are generated … WebSince Minecraft worlds are 30 million blocks in each cardinal direction and contain an extreme number of chunks, the game loads only certain chunks in order to make the game playable. WebWhen a player logs out or travels to another dimension, all loaded chunks will keep being loaded for 60 seconds prior to 1.9 or 10 seconds in 1.9 and above. Web13 apr. 2024 · Minecraft - Vanilla Chunk Loaders. Basically, it works as you have said, a long loop of hoppers will keep a chunk loaded, but the hopper chain must start in the spawn chunks. You can use chains of hoppers to basically extend the area of chunks at spawn that is kept loaded. In this diagram, the yellow area represents the spawn chunks. If you use the Java Edition of Minecraft, you can easily use the keyboard shortcut F3 + G to see chunk borders. However, you'll need to rely on the coordinates for the Bedrock Edition. reading cxr abcde
